A Convenient Upgrade That Can Create an Unexpected Problem
Upgrading to a new Samsung Galaxy phone is usually a remarkably painless experience. With Smart Switch, users can move apps, photos, messages, accounts, settings, and other personal data from an old device to a new one without rebuilding the phone from scratch.
But convenience can sometimes carry an unexpected cost.
The Galaxy Z Fold 8 introduces a display-scaling configuration that differs from Samsung’s traditional Galaxy phones. That means a setting that worked perfectly on an older Galaxy S-series or other slab-style device may not be ideal for Samsung’s latest foldable.
For Fold 8 owners, one particular setting deserves attention immediately after completing a Smart Switch transfer: Screen layout and zoom.
The Setting That Can Change Your Entire Fold 8 Experience
Samsung’s Screen layout and zoom option determines how large or small interface elements appear throughout the phone. It affects text, icons, menus, buttons, and other parts of the user interface.
The concept is straightforward. Move the slider toward the left and more content fits on the screen because interface elements become smaller. Move it toward the right and everything becomes larger and easier to read, but less information fits on the display.
On many traditional Galaxy smartphones, the default position sits around the middle of the slider.

Smart Switch Can Carry an Old Scaling Preference Forward
This is where the problem becomes interesting.
If you transfer your settings from an older Galaxy smartphone using Smart Switch, your previous display preferences may come along for the ride.
A user who previously preferred a larger interface on a Galaxy S-series device could therefore end up with a scaling configuration that doesn’t match Samsung’s recommended Fold 8 setup.
The result may not immediately look like a serious problem. The phone will still function normally, applications will still launch, and the interface may initially appear familiar.
However, the scaling can make certain parts of One UI feel unusually large on the cover display.
Third-Party Apps Could Be Affected Too
The problem isn’t necessarily limited to Samsung’s own interface.
Applications generally follow the system-wide display scaling selected in the Fold 8’s settings. That means an imported scaling preference can influence how third-party applications present their interfaces as well.
Some apps may handle the different screen dimensions and scaling gracefully. Others may leave buttons, text, menus, or other interface elements feeling cramped or oversized.

How to Check the Recommended Fold 8 Scaling
Step 1: Open Settings
Start by opening the Settings application on your Galaxy Z Fold 8.
Step 2: Enter Display Settings
Select Display and look for Screen layout and zoom.
Step 3: Check the Slider
Look at the position of the zoom slider.
Samsung’s Fold 8 default is reportedly one notch to the left of the center position.
If Smart Switch moved your preference from an older Galaxy device, you may find that the slider is positioned farther to the right.
Step 4: Give the Default Setting a Fair Trial

Samsung Offers Per-App Zoom Controls
Fortunately, Fold 8 users
Samsung provides an option for adjusting the zoom level for individual applications.
The relevant controls can be found under:
Settings > Advanced features > Labs > App screen zoom
From there, users can select individual applications and assign an appropriate zoom level.
This is arguably a better solution than increasing the entire system’s scaling simply because one application feels uncomfortable.
